:The picture : <br> http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/File:Flame_detection_spectrum.JPG <br> found in the link of the explanation is strongly misleading. Visible radiation ( red to violet ) is 700 to 400 nm. The example spectrum in the middle does not fit to this. Maybe some guesswork here results from that link. After some "metering" with a ruler on the screen my guess for the spike in the fireplace spectum now is ca. 1.5 or 2.1 µm , being the first harmonic of either O-H or CO2 respectively.
